Contact at Johnson Space Center: James Hartsfield 281/483-5111 Contact at Headquarters: Dwayne Brown 202/358- 1726 ITEM 2: STS-88 CREW INTERVIEWS Contact at Johnson Space Center: Doug Peterson 281/483-5111 ITEM 3 STS-88 CREW ARRIVALS (replays) å The STS-88 Crew arrived at the Kennedy Space Center last night. This crew is scheduled for launch aboard the Space Shuttle Endeavour on Thursday, December 3 at 3:59 am EST. Their mission is to deliver the Unity connecting module to orbit, attach it to the Zarya module, and conduct three spacewalks to link the first pieces of the International Space Station.
